The most racially diverse public schools in Ramsey County, Minnesota

This ranking covers the most racially diverse public schools in Ramsey County, Minnesota, drawn from 135 qualifying public schools. American Indian Magnet School leads the list at 25.0%, against a median of 50.8% across the ranked schools.

The table below is sortable and filterable, and the full list downloads as a CSV. Figures come from federal NCES enrollment data and, where applicable, state assessment results for 2024-25.
